Gündoğdu (Kurdish: Mişrak) is a village in the Gerger District, Adıyaman Province, Turkey.
[1] The village is populated by Kurds of the Kirvar tribe and had a population of 250 in 2021.
[2][3] The hamlet of Güzelyurt is attached to the village.
